With the underwhelming Extreme Rules event in the books, the focus can finally turn to the exciting SummerSlam pay-per-view next month.

As of this writing, only one match has been made official - conditionally - where Ronda Rousey will battle Alexa Bliss for the RAW Women's Championship.

SUMMERSLAM

After Monday Night RAW and SmackDown LIVE next week, we'll know who both Brock Lesnar and AJ Styles will defend the Universal and WWE Championships against in Brooklyn.

This week, the rumoured NXT TakeOver: Brooklyn card had been revealed with many on social media claiming it could be the best event in NXT history.

With the stars of NXT piling the pressure on the main roster to impress at SummerSlam, it looks like they could have the chance to do that as Ringside News has shared what the rumoured SummerSlam event is currently looking like.

UNIVERSAL CHAMPIONSHIP

We know The Beast will compete, and next week Bobby Lashley battles Roman Reigns to determine who will get that opportunity.

This is despite Lashley defeating Reigns at Extreme Rules.

According to multiple sources, Lesnar is expected to defend against both men in a triple threat match.

WWE CHAMPIONSHIP

On SmackDown, general manager Paige is going to reveal who AJ Styles will defend his WWE Championship against.

This week, fans on social media made a case for Andrade 'Cien' Almas to be given that opportunity, but leaked graphics have already revealed who The Phenomenal One will battle.

It's all but confirmed based on those graphics that Styles will defend his gold against Samoa Joe at both SummerSlam as well as Hell in a Cell the following month.

RAW WOMEN'S CHAMPIONSHIP

Rousey gets her second opportunity at the RAW Women's title at SummerSlam by taking on Bliss.

Based on speculation, it's thought that Rousey is a lock to leave as the new champion, as WWE is simply paying her too much money to not make her the champion soon.

SMACKDOWN WOMEN'S CHAMPIONSHIP

It looks like WWE is finally moving Asuka out of the comedic and underwhelming feud with Carmella and James Ellsworth following the Extreme Rules match.

It was pretty clear on SmackDown which way this one is going to go.

It's expected that Carmella's next challenge will be Becky Lynch - at long last.

RAW TAG TEAM CHAMPIONSHIPS

Early rumours indicated that The Deleters of Worlds would drop their titles at SummerSlam against The Authors of Pain.

Instead, The B Team threw a spanner into that plan, and the source is now claiming that Curtis Axel and Bo Dallas could defend their championships against Bray Wyatt and Matt Hardy, as well as The Revival in a triple threat tag team match.

UNITED STATES CHAMPIONSHIP

Shinsuke Nakamura now has the title and Randy Orton has come out of nowhere to put himself in title contention.

While it was thought that Jeff Hardy could be taking some time off to heal some injuries, the source is reporting that it will instead be a triple threat match featuring all three men.

JOHN CENA VS. THE UNDERTAKER

This is a rumour that isn't going to go away until the event has passed.

While WWE hasn't made an announcement regarding either man, it was claimed that The Undertaker had displayed an interest in competing in Brooklyn.

Since then, several sources have reported that it's going to be a rematch of some sort - if he does compete - while Cena's social media activity suggests it could be a WrestleMania 34 rematch.

DANIEL BRYAN VS. THE MIZ

It looks like WWE is accelerating the plans for Daniel Bryan after what unfolded at SmackDown.

Bryan's contract seems to be the focal point regarding how his plans can be affected, and with Kane out injured, Bryan could meet The Miz in a highly anticipated contest at SummerSlam.

SASHA BANKS VS. BAYLEY

WWE intentionally kept Sasha Banks vs. Bayley off the Extreme Rules card so that it could happen at SummerSlam instead.

This is because it'll be in the same venue where they both arguably had their greatest match against one another, so it makes a lot of sense to hold off on it until SummerSlam.

These are only some of the matches - without the names like Seth Rollins, Drew McIntyre, Braun Strowman and more yet to be featured.
